Friday, March 12, 2010 JACKSONVILLE, Fla. – The University of North Florida women’s tennis team is ranked No. 70 in the latest Intercollegiate Tennis Association standings. This is the first time that UNF has been nationally ranked since becoming an NCAA Division I member in 2005-06. “This is a testament to our hard work on and off the court,” said head coach Rodrigo Puebla. “That was one of our main goals this year, to break into the national rankings. Our team has been playing well lately and hopefully that momentum can carry through the rest of the season.” The Ospreys are currently 9-1 on the season and 2-0 in the Atlantic Sun. UNF has picked up wins over A-Sun preseason favorite Stetson, the Big 12’s Iowa State, Conference USA’s UTEP, South Carolina State, South Alabama, Florida A&M, Bethune-Cookman, A-Sun foe Florida Gulf Coast and Ohio Valley Conference preseason favorite Eastern Kentucky. UNF’s single loss on the season came to College of Charleston, who is currently 67th in the ITA standings. |
